Shaving
This is the most popular and common way of hair removal. In this process, the hair is removed at the skin-level by using razors. This is an easy and painless way if one does not cut himself. Before shaving it is always advisable to apply oil or cream so that there are no razor cuts or bruisies after the shave.

This process is immensely cheap and removes hair up to the level of the skin. This is the reason that the hairs generally grows back in a short span.

Depilatory Creams
These creams are smeared on the surface of the skin and dissolve the coarse hair within few minutes. These effectively remove the skin slightly below the skin level. They may have an associated odor. They are generally painless unless the skin is sensitive to the ingredients. The hair can grow back within 3 days of time.

Waxing
This is another option for hair removal that is regarded to be painful. The benefit of waxing is that it lasts longer; the wax is applied to the skin that sticks to the hair. The wax is ripped off with a strap of cloth that also pulls out the hair along.

This is a process that is relatively quick and covers a larger section of the skin in trivial time. This can be applied to those areas where the hair is a 1/4 th inch long. The sticky bandages, when pulled off, can be extremely painful. Through the process, the hair can get finer with time. It takes at least 6 weeks to grow back the hair.

Sugaring
This is no different from waxing. The sugar-containing gel is applied to remove the hair. In this process, the medium is natural and the hair is uprooted efficiently. This method hurts as the hair is pulled out. Some regard sugaring as less painful than waxing. This is because the medium applies only to hair and not the skin. It takes 3-6 weeks to grow back the full length of hair.

Laser
This is a long-term process of hair removal. The beam of light is applied to destroy the root of the hair. This causes to reduce hair growth permanently. The hair may also become lighter. Optimal results are obtained after 6-12 sessions. Unlike the other process, it is less painful and after 6-12 months the hair can grow back.
